Responsibility
- Design and develop high-density, multi-layer PCBs for consumer and industrial electronics, ensuring compliance with industry standards (IPC, UL, CE).
- Collaborate with R&D, mechanical, and firmware teams to optimize PCB layouts for performance, manufacturability, and cost-efficiency.
- Conduct signal integrity (SI) and power integrity (PI) analyses to mitigate EMI/EMC issues and ensure robust operation.
- Select and qualify components, materials, and stack-ups based on thermal, electrical, and reliability requirements.
- Work closely with manufacturing partners to resolve DFM (Design for Manufacturing) issues and improve yield rates.
- Perform prototype testing and validation, including functional, environmental, and reliability tests (e.g., HALT, thermal cycling).
- Document design specifications, BOMs, and test reports for regulatory compliance and internal knowledge sharing.
- Stay updated on emerging PCB technologies (e.g., flexible PCBs, HDI, embedded components) and propose innovations for future products.
Qualifications
- Bachelor’s or Master’s degree in Electrical/Electronics Engineering or a related field.
- 5+ years of experience in PCB design for high-volume production, preferably in consumer electronics or industrial applications.
- Proficiency in PCB design tools (e.g., Altium Designer, Cadence Allegro, KiCad) and simulation software (e.g., HyperLynx, Ansys SIwave).
- Deep understanding of high-speed digital design, analog/mixed-signal circuits, and power distribution networks.
- Experience with manufacturing processes (e.g., SMT, reflow soldering) and supplier management.
- Familiarity with regulatory standards (IPC-2221, IPC-A-600, RoHS, REACH) and certification processes.
